Class SwerveModule


  • public class SwerveModule
    extends Object
    The Swerve Module class which represents and controls Swerve Modules for the swerve drive.

    • Constructor Detail

      • SwerveModule

        public SwerveModule​(int moduleNumber,
                            SwerveModuleConfiguration moduleConfiguration)
        Construct the swerve module and initialize the swerve module motors and absolute encoder.
        Parameters:
        moduleNumber - Module number for kinematics.
        moduleConfiguration - Module constants containing CAN ID's and offsets.
    • Method Detail

      • synchronizeEncoders

        public void synchronizeEncoders()
        Synchronize the integrated angle encoder with the absolute encoder.
      • setDesiredState

        public void setDesiredState​(SwerveModuleState2 desiredState,
                                    boolean isOpenLoop)
        Set the desired state of the swerve module.
        Parameters:
        desiredState - Desired swerve module state.
        isOpenLoop - Whether to use open loop (direct percent) or direct velocity control.
      • setAngle

        public void setAngle​(double angle)
        Set the angle for the module.
        Parameters:
        angle - Angle in degrees.
      • getState

        public SwerveModuleState2 getState()
        Get the Swerve Module state.
        Returns:
        Current SwerveModule state.
